Abstract
This technical note presents a variation of the stapled mucosal prolapsectomy for haemorrhoidal prolapse using the Lone Star Retractor. Our experience highlights the simplicity and usefulness of the technique which is based on the complete eversion of the prolapse carried out by the Lone Star Retractor, without using any kind of proctoscope and without stretching the anal sphincters. Postoperatively, rectal bleeding occurred in 4.7% of 127 cases, 9.8% of the patients complained of faecal urgency and only 3.9% had severe anal pain. None had faecal incontinence. This method simplifies the making of the purse-string suture as well as the use of the suturing device and achieves satisfactory clinical results.Entities:
